#126715 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#126715 is composed of 7.1% red, 40.4%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 79.6% yellow and 59.6% black. It has a hue angle of 122.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.2% and a lightness of 23.7%. #126715 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ce2a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006600.

#126715 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#126715 has RGB values of R:18, G:103,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.83, M:0, Y:0.8, K:0.6. Its decimal value is 1206037.

Shades and Tints of #126715
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f1fdf2 is the lightest one.
